Naharlagun May 28- The Minister Agriculture, Horticulture & veterinary Shri Tsering Gyurme has inaugurated a two day comprehensive multipurpose rehabilitation camp for persons with disabilities at Bomdila recently. The camp was organized by the Artificial Limbs Manufacturing Corporation of India, Kanpur, Ministry of Social Justice and Empowerment under ADIP scheme, Govt. of India in collaboration with CRC, VCR Guwahati, District Social Welfare Department, Medical and District Administration, reports DIPRO i/c, Bomdila.

The team comprises of Physical medicine specialist, Physiotherapist, Occupational Therapist, Audiologist, Speech therapist, Special educator visually impaired, Vocational Rehabilitation expert and councilor and medical specialists from ALIMCO, Kanpur, CRC &VCR Guwahati besides the district medical officers attended the camp.

More than 430 people were registered and have been offered free treatment in the two day camp and around 210 people with disabilities were provided assistance devices and appliances free of cost and on subsidized basis. On the occasion more than 50 disabled persons were identified for training in the vocational aspects and providing loan from district lead bank. Shri Gyurme had also distributed aids and appliances of around of Rs 1.5 lakhs (approx) at the camp to the needy people of the district and adjoining areas, the report added.
